Rate this college (Frost Capital Europe) so that other users know to choose a good option. If people leave your opinion of this duty (Frost Capital Europe), you'll read below and help you make better decisions when choosing duty. this duty is located in 25 Manchester Square
London W1U 3PY
United Kingdom, in the city of London. If you find anything wrong in our website, please contact our team www.taxesnear.co.uk CONTACT.
The 60% users who leave an opinion of this duty, live within 8KM.